Useful  |  0
anonymous
Tampereen Ammattikorkeakoulu, Tampere, Finland
Business Studies, Undergraduate, Erasmus
Housing
Type of housing: Apartment/House
Arranged by: Host university
If returning, I would choose: chambre de bonne type of arrangement
Why?
To get a feel of a more traditional way of student life in Paris.
Read more >
Personal assessment
Cost
Facilities
Location
Cleanliness
Space
Personal comments
The university is absolutely terrible about arranging anything, housing in particular. There were people who were very happy with theirs but a lot of miscommunication, confusion, and flat out lying took place. Apartments even disappeared overnight. Also, housing conditions were very unequal. Definitely do not trust that you will get the apartment you were promised and that you paid the deposit for.
